# Create a mobile project

Scandium gives you the ability to test your native mobile applications right within a web browser. With Scandium, you can test both native Android and iOS apps.

### How to create a mobile project

Before you can begin to upload mobile apps for testing, you need to create a Mobile project on your Scadium account.

On the project creation page, from the "project type" dropdown, select "Mobile" from the list.
